Mesothelioma Lawsuit

Asbestos victims may file a mesothelioma lawsuit as a personal injury claim or wrongful death case. The final outcome of a case is contingent on a variety of factors that include asbestos laws of the state and asbestos litigation history.

Expert mesothelioma lawyers have access to databases that include information on asbestos manufacturers and the places where asbestos was employed. They also know when to seek compensation from the trust funds set up by the asbestos manufacturers who have gone bankrupt.

Compensation

Many mesothelioma patients have a myriad of difficulties in overcoming the illness. They may have to pay for costly treatment and lose their income if they are disabled to work. A mesothelioma diagnose often comes with a significant emotional burden. Fortunately, victims and their families are able to claim compensation from asbestos companies that are responsible for their exposure.

Mesothelioma lawsuits can provide victims with substantial compensation to cover their current and future medical expenses, lost wages, and pain and suffering. The amount of the settlement or jury verdict will differ based on the specific case. In most cases, victims receive compensation damages in addition to punitive damages.

The severity of the mesothelioma that the victim has, and their prognosis, will play a major part in determining how much compensation they receive. The court also takes into account the age of the patient and other aspects, including how much they've lost in earnings.

Some victims are eligible for benefits that go beyond the mesothelioma settlement. These funds were created by the federal government for victims of asbestos-related illnesses. A mesothelioma lawyer may help victims apply for these benefits.

When a mesothelioma suit is filed the process of gathering evidence begins. In the course of discovery and depositions prior to trial lawyers representing the plaintiff typically discover evidence of the defendant's negligence. This could include documents that prove that the company knew about asbestos' risks and did not inform workers. Mesothelioma lawyers also examine any other relevant evidence, such as the victim’s work history, medical records and witness testimony. This evidence is used to support the case and increase the likelihood of a successful outcome.

Taxes

Asbestos sufferers should know how their mesothelioma payout and other compensation is taxed. A tax attorney or certified professional can help victims in determining which portion of their awards are taxable and how they can avoid any tax penalties.

A mesothelioma lawsuit typically includes compensatory damages. These include the amount of money a victim receives for medical expenses as well as emotional distress, loss of income and many more. In addition, some mesothelioma plaintiffs are awarded punitive damages due to the asbestos company at fault's lack of concern for the safety of workers.

The amount of a settlement for mesothelioma is contingent on the quality and strength of the case. A strong case usually includes medical records, a job history and evidence of asbestos exposure. The ability of the defendant to pay is another crucial aspect.

Asbestos lawyers can negotiate the highest compensation possible for their clients. They will reach a settlement agreement for mesothelioma cases that will cover the plaintiff's costs and also considers the family's requirements. A mesothelioma lawyer can look into the financial needs of the plaintiff including medical treatment and living expenses.

It is generally recommended for asbestos patients to seek mesothelioma settlements instead of a trial verdict. Trial verdicts are a risky proposition which leaves the final decision to the discretion of jurors, who can award large amounts or small sums. Settlements in mesothelioma lawsuits are typically more favorable than trials and permit victims to receive compensation faster.
